Understanding Marine Fender Pads
Marine fender pads are specifically designed cushions that provide a protective barrier between a vessel and hard surfaces, such as docks, piers, or other vessels. Without these pads, vessel collisions can lead to severe damage, resulting in costly repairs and downtime. A well-designed marine fender pad absorbs the energy generated during docking maneuvers, minimizing the force transferred to the hull of the vessel.

Innovations in Marine Fender Technology
In recent years, the marine industry has witnessed significant technological advancements that enhance the performance of marine fender pads. For example, some modern fender pads utilize advanced materials, such as polyurethane foam, which have superior energy absorption properties compared to traditional rubber. These innovations not only provide better protective capabilities but also contribute to the durability of the pads, ensuring that they can withstand extreme marine conditions for longer periods.
